Functional Role in the Suspension System

The suspension arm is responsible for connecting the wheel hub to the vehicle’s frame, allowing controlled vertical movement while restricting unwanted lateral or longitudinal motion. By maintaining proper camber angles and steering geometry, it ensures:

  • Tire Contact Patch Integrity: Maximizes grip during acceleration, braking, and cornering.
  • Steering Precision: Reduces play in the steering system for a more responsive feel.
  • Ride Comfort: Absorbs road irregularities efficiently, delivering a smoother ride.

Installation & Maintenance Guidelines

Installing the A.B.S 211662 Suspension Arm involves the following steps:

  1. Preparation: Secure the vehicle on jack stands and remove the wheel to access the front suspension.
  2. Removal of Old Arm: Loosen and detach the existing control arm using appropriate socket sizes, taking care not to damage surrounding components.
  3. Installation of New Arm: Align the new arm with the mounting points on the chassis and steering knuckle. Tighten bolts to manufacturer specifications.
  4. Alignment Check: Perform a wheel alignment to ensure that camber, caster, and toe angles are within factory tolerances.

Regular inspection of the arm’s mounting bolts and bushings is recommended every 10,000 miles or as part of routine maintenance schedules. Replace any worn components promptly to avoid compromising safety.
